Summary

Jim and Chris discuss listener questions on Social Security spousal benefits, filing logistics and spousal eligibility with a disabled child, an inherited Roth IRA, and IRMAA concerns.
(14:30) A listener asks why his spouse’s Social Security spousal benefit is less than half of his primary benefit amount.
(21:45) George asks about the process and documentation needed when filing for Social Security benefits that will also increase payments for his spouse and disabled adult son, and about eligibility for a spousal benefit while delaying his own claim.
(40:30) The guys review a ChatGPT summary of Inherited Roth rules and whether there are RMDs for a non-spouse beneficiary that inherited in 2023.
(1:03:30) Jim and Chris address a question about an IRMAA increase caused by a lump-sum Social Security payment.
